Transaction 59397a129ba3c90d439a2b113ea030d5d58a3219686916cca2673eb591b8df84
1 Input
1 Output
-
59397a129ba3c90d439a2b113ea030d5d58a3219686916cca2673eb591b8df84:0
- value
- 50151
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f4e77a21baee8661f33d9ef1cde0b535d743d809 OP_EQUAL
- address
- 3Q1x6fDLt2fBAK9in9rLGC4T6SUFtFAXjq